Alterações no Access 2010

 

Aplica-se a: Office 2010

Tópico modificado em: 2015-03-09

Algumas alterações feitas no Microsoft Access 2010 desde o Microsoft Office Access 2007 podem afetar suas considerações de migração. Se estiver atualizando do Microsoft Office Access 2003, consulte também o material referente às alterações do Access 2007 (https://go.microsoft.com/fwlink/?linkid=164065\&clcid=0x416) e o documento sobre considerações de migração para o Access 2007 (https://go.microsoft.com/fwlink/?linkid=164070\&clcid=0x416).

Neste artigo:


  • O que há de novo


  • O que foi alterado


  • O que foi removido


  • Considerações sobre migração

O que há de novo

Esta seção realça os novos recursos do Access 2010 que podem interessar aos administradores de TI. Recursos adicionais podem ser encontrados na Central de Recursos do Access 2010, na TechNet. (https://go.microsoft.com/fwlink/?linkid=207810\&clcid=0x416)

Compartilhar um banco de dados na Web

No Office Access 2007, havia suporte limitado para o compartilhamento de um banco de dados na Web, no qual você só podia publicar suas listas e mover o banco de dados para bibliotecas de documentos. Agora, no Access 2010, se tiver acesso aos Serviços do Access no Microsoft SharePoint Server 2010, você poderá criar um banco de dados da Web usando o Access 2010. Os usuários podem usar seu banco de dados em uma janela de navegador da Web, mas você deve usar o Access 2010 para fazer alterações de design. Embora alguns recursos de banco de dados de desktop não sejam convertidos para a Web, você pode fazer muitas das mesmas coisas usando novos recursos, como campos calculados e macros de dados.

Exportar para .pdf e .xps

No Access 2010, você pode exportar dados para um formato de arquivo .pdf (Portable Document Format) ou um formato de arquivo .xps (XML Paper Specification) para imprimir, postar e distribuir email. No Office Access 2007 esse recurso também estava disponível por meio de um suplemento baixável. A partir do Office Access 2007 SP2 e continuando no Access 2010, esse recurso foi incorporado ao produto e, assim, você não precisa instalar softwares adicionais. A exportação de um formulário, relatório ou folha de dados para um arquivo .pdf ou .xps permite capturar informações em um formato fácil de distribuir que preserva todas as características de formatação, mas não exige que os outros usuários instalem o Access em seus computadores para imprimir ou examinar sua saída.

Conectar-se a um serviço Web como uma fonte de dados externa

Agora. você pode se conectar a um serviço Web como uma fonte de dados externa. Será necessário um arquivo de definição de serviço Web fornecido pelo administrador do serviço Web. Após instalar o arquivo de definição, você poderá criar um vínculo aos dados do serviço Web como uma tabela vinculada.

Modo de exibição Backstage

O Microsoft Office Backstage faz parte da interface do usuário do Microsoft Office Fluent e é um recurso complementar à faixa de opções. O modo de exibição Backstage, que pode ser acessado na guia Arquivo, contém comandos que se aplicam a um banco de dados inteiro, como compactar e reparar, ou que abrem um novo banco de dados. (A guia Arquivo substitui o Botão Microsoft Office e o menu Arquivo que eram usados nas versões anteriores do Microsoft Office.) Os comandos são organizados em guias do lado esquerdo da tela, e cada guia contém um grupo de comandos ou links relacionados. Por exemplo, se clicar em Novo, você verá um conjunto de botões que permitem criar um novo banco de dados do zero, ou você pode selecionar opções de uma biblioteca de modelos de bancos de dados projetados em nível profissional.

O que foi alterado

Esta seção fornece um resumo de algumas das alterações de recursos no Access 2010 que podem interessar mais aos administradores de TI.

Compatibilidade com versões anteriores entre o Access 2010 e o Access 2007

O Access 2010 introduz recursos para os quais não há suporte no Office Access 2007. Embora o Office Access 2007 SP1 não abra bancos de dados que contêm esses recursos, o Office Access 2007 SP2 oferece recursos limitados de exibição e design.

Segurança avançada

Recursos de segurança avançada e a forte integração com o Microsoft SharePoint Foundation 2010 ajudam a gerenciar dados de forma mais eficaz e permitem que você torne seus aplicativos de rastreamento de informações mais seguros do que antes. Armazenando seus dados de aplicativos de rastreamento em listas no SharePoint Foundation 2010, você pode auditar o histórico de revisões, recuperar informações excluídas e definir permissões de acesso a dados.

O Office Access 2007 introduziu um novo modelo de segurança que foi expandido e aprimorado no Access 2010. As decisões confiáveis unificadas são integradas à Central de Confiabilidade do Microsoft Office. Com locais confiáveis, é mais fácil confiar em todos os bancos de dados em pastas seguras. Você pode carregar um aplicativo do Office Access 2007 com código ou macros desativados de forma a proporcionar uma experiência de área restrita mais segura (ou seja, comandos não seguros não podem ser executados). Macros confiáveis são executadas no modo de Área Restrita.

Suporte a tipos de dados do SQL Server 2008

O Access 2010 oferece suporte limitado em projetos do Access (.adp) aos sete novos tipos de dados a seguir, introduzidos no Microsoft SQL Server 2008:

  • date

  • datetime2

  • datetimeoffset

  • time

  • geography

  • geometry

  • hierarchyID

Os três tipos de dados a seguir têm suporte quando você usa o modo de tabela ou de exibição de design no Access 2010:

  • geography

  • geometry

  • hierarchyID

A alternativa é usar ferramentas de design do SQL Server 2008 para a criação de tabelas, modos de exibição, procedimentos armazenados e funções quando você usar qualquer um desses três tipos de dados. Você ainda pode usar o Access 2010 para criar relatórios, formulários, módulos e macros que façam referência a esses tipos de dados.

O que foi removido

Esta seção fornece informações sobre recursos removidos do Access 2010 que podem interessar mais aos administradores de TI.

Controle de calendário (mscal.ocx)

O Controle de calendário da Microsoft (mscal.ocx) não está disponível no Access 2010. Uma alternativa é usar o controle de seletor de data no Access 2010. Se você abrir um aplicativo de uma versão anterior do Access em que esse controle foi usado, será gerada uma mensagem de erro no Access 2010, e o controle não será exibido.

Visualizador de Conflitos de Replicação da Microsoft

O Visualizador de Conflitos de Replicação da Microsoft não está disponível no Access 2010. Para obter a mesma funcionalidade, você pode usar a propriedade ReplicationConflictFunction em uma réplica do banco de dados, de forma a poder criar um procedimento personalizado para resolver conflitos de sincronização. Para obter mais informações, consulte o artigo sobre o uso da propriedade ReplicationConflictFunction (https://go.microsoft.com/fwlink/?linkid=165394\&clcid=0x416).

Formato de arquivo de instantâneo

A capacidade de exportar um relatório como um arquivo de instantâneo não está disponível no Access 2010. As alternativas para o formato de arquivo de instantâneo, em que os formatos de arquivo preservam o layout e a formatação do relatório original, são os formatos de arquivo .pdf e .xps.

Páginas de acesso a dados

Começando com o Office Access 2007, deixou de haver suporte para a capacidade de criar, modificar ou importar páginas de acesso a dados. No entanto, as páginas de acesso a dados em um banco de dados do Office Access 2007 ainda funcionavam. Usando o Access 2010, você pode abrir um banco de dados que inclui páginas de acesso a dados. No entanto, as páginas de acesso a dados não funcionarão. Ao tentar abrir uma página de acesso a dados, você receberá uma mensagem de erro informando que o Microsoft Office Access não oferece suporte a essa operação para Páginas de Acesso a Dados.

Uma alternativa ao uso de páginas de acesso a dados é criar um banco de dados da Web e publicá-lo em um site do SharePoint usando o Serviços do Access. Para obter mais informações, consulte o artigo sobre novidades nos Serviços do Access no SharePoint Server 2010 (https://go.microsoft.com/fwlink/?linkid=182566\&clcid=0x416).

IISAM do Lotus 1-2-3, Paradox, Jet2.x e Red2

O IISAM (método de acesso sequencial de índice instalável) para Lotus 1-2-3, Paradox, Jet2.x e Red 2 não está disponível no Access 2010. Se precisar vincular a, importar de ou exportar para um desses IISAMs, você poderá usar o Office Access 2007 ou versão anterior. Quando você tenta criar um vínculo a, importar de ou exportar para um banco de dados do Jet 2.x ou Red 2 e quando seleciona ou cola uma tabela vinculada no Lotus 1-2-3 ou Paradox, pode receber uma das seguintes mensagens de erro:


  • Não foi possível localizar ISAM instalável.

  • O Microsoft Office Access não oferece suporte a essa operação para esse tipo de IISAM. Para executar a operação, use o Microsoft Office Access 2007 ou versão anterior.

Considerações sobre migração

Ao planejar uma migração para o Access 2010, examine o que há de novo e o que foi alterado e removido no Access 2010. Como o Access 2010 tem muitas semelhanças com o Office Access 2007, como o mesmo formato de arquivo nativo, você também pode examinar e utilizar a documentação de migração existente do Office Access 2007 ao migrar para o Access 2010.

Migração de configurações do VBA

No Office 2010, o VBA (Visual Basic for Applications) 6.0 foi atualizado para o VBA 7.0. As configurações do VBA 7.0 foram redefinidas para seus padrões após a migração, em vez de serem automaticamente repopuladas. Isso ocorreu porque as configurações do Registro para o VBA estão em um hive diferente no Office 2010, como mostra a tabela a seguir.

Versão Subchave do Registro

Do Office 2000 até o Office 2007

HKEY_CURRENT_USER\SOFTWARE\Microsoft\VBA\6.0\Common

Office 2010

HKEY_CURRENT_USER\SOFTWARE\Microsoft\VBA\7.0\Common

Para corrigir o problema, copie as chaves do Registro do VBA 6.0 do hive 6.0 para o hive 7.0.

Para obter mais informações, consulte Configurações do Registro do usuário para migrar para o Office 2010 e o artigo sobre compatibilidade entre as versões de 32 e de 64 bits do Office 2010 (https://go.microsoft.com/fwlink/?linkid=185841\&clcid=0x416).